The transcript discusses public concerns about the COVID-19 pandemic, focusing on the spread of a new virus variant and the effectiveness of current safety measures. It highlights the government's stringent enforcement of laws to prevent mass transmission and emphasizes the importance of public compliance and responsibility in stopping the virus spread. The message underscores the need for continued resolve and determination to protect the NHS and save lives.
